Asana is a public work-management platform used by over 180,000 organizations to coordinate strategy, execution, and complex projects at scale. The stack spans Python, React, Node.js, SQL, and AWS infrastructure, with heavy investment in LLM integrations (OpenAI, Anthropic, Claude, Gemini) and agentic workflows. Active hiring across sales (55 roles), engineering (47), and support (28) is accelerating—paired with internal projects around AI SDRs, sales-engine optimization, and public-sector go-to-market—suggesting the company is scaling both AI-native capabilities and field motion to drive adoption of its Work Graph model.

Asana builds a work-management platform that connects strategy to execution across teams and processes. The product combines project management, collaboration, and task tracking with embedded AI that integrates with existing workflows and enterprise systems (Salesforce, Workday, etc.). The company serves enterprises and mid-market organizations across industries—including Fortune 500 firms, consulting partners, and public-sector agencies—and operates as a public company headquartered in San Francisco. Current focus areas include case management, public-sector expansion, pricing optimization, and scaling adoption of AI-driven workflows.
Asana integrates OpenAI, Anthropic, Claude, and Google Gemini, with active adoption of ChatGPT and Claude. The company also uses RAG (retrieval-augmented generation) for workflow context.
Active projects include quarterly revenue maximization, monetization strategy implementation, and pricing and packaging optimization—alongside an AI SDR email program and a refresh of the sales engine to improve profitability and close rates.
